200 likes | 378 Views
TYPO3 et les moteurs de recherche. 17.03.2011. Yohann CERDAN <yohann@site-ngo.fr> Thomas LEROY <thomas@site-ngo.fr>. Yohann CERDAN Directeur Technique Site’nGo Profil : Développeur TYPO3 Certifié TYPO3 Integrator. Thomas LEROY Directeur Techno-commerciale Site’nGo
E N D
TYPO3 et les moteurs de recherche 17.03.2011 Yohann CERDAN <yohann@site-ngo.fr> Thomas LEROY <thomas@site-ngo.fr>
Yohann CERDAN Directeur Technique Site’nGo Profil : Développeur TYPO3 Certifié TYPO3 Integrator Thomas LEROY Directeur Techno-commerciale Site’nGo Profil : Intégrateur TYPO3 Certifié TYPO3 Integrator T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Recherche full textMySQL Empirique Convient pour un développement spécifique Modifie la structure de la table Performances faibles T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
indexed_search Déjà intégré et configuré dans TYPO3 Indexe les pages et documents Crawler externe ou indexation à la volée Convient parfaitement pour des sites à faible et moyen trafic Mauvaise gestion des opérateurs Difficile à surcharger pour ajouter des fonctionnalités T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Google Search (version gratuite) www.google.com/sitesearch/ • Très simple • Aucun contrôle : • Retours • Mise en forme • Indexation • … T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Google Search (version payante) Toujours aussi simple Gestion des synonymes Pondération de certains résultats Flux XML Toujours pas de contrôle sur l’indexation T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Google Search et TYPO3 ya_googlesearch googlecse google_api_search ltg_googlesearch so_gsearch ajax_google_search … T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
MNoGoSearch www.mnogosearch.org Ecris en C Composé d’un crawler et d’un moteur de recherche Gestion du multilinguisme Indexation et recherche rapide Indexation des pages et documents T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
MNoGoSearch et TYPO3 1 seule extension : mnogosearch Développée par DmitryDulepov Supporte les pages authentifiées et les documents Pas beaucoup d’options disponibles pour les recherches (tris, filtres…) T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Sphinx www.sphinxsearch.com Ecrit en C++ Spécialement conçu avec la performance à l’esprit Composé d’un crawler et d’un moteur de recherche Couvre les mêmes fonctionnalités que mngogosearch Plus rapide que mnogosearch pour les deux traitements Possibilité de recherches distribuées pour les très gros sites T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Sphinx et TYPO3 Rien ! Tout est à faire SphinxAPI compatible PHP T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Apache SOLR lucene.apache.org/solr/ Ecrit en Java (nécessite un serveur d’application Java) Composé d’un moteur d’indexation et de recherche (Lucene) Composé d’une interface de recherche (SOLR) Solution très rapide Pas besoin de base de données Interface sous forme d’API XML / JSON exploitable de n’importe où et avec n’importe quelle technologie Nécessite de la configuration et un serveur « convenable » T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Apache SOLR • Beaucoup de fonctionnalités : • Possibilité de choisir exactement ce qui est indexé • Indexation des documents puissante (Apache Tika) • Recherche avec des opérateurs • Recherche par facette • Réplication des indexes • Recherche distribuée • Interface d’administration • Interaction possible avec d’autres systèmes (Liferay, AlFresco) T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Apache SOLR et TYPO3 www.typo3-solr.com • Projet soutenu par dkd • Une version gratuite • Une version payante • Bien intégré • Pages authentifiés • Facettes • Tris • Filtres • Auto-complétion • … T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Questions / Réponses T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che
Merci Retrouvez cette présentation sur www.site-ngo.fr Yohann CERDAN <yohann@site-ngo.fr> Thomas LEROY <thomas@site-ngo.fr> TUG NANTES - #1 17.03.2011 TYPO3 et les moteurs de recherche